KIDAPAWAN CITY – Two of the three suspected New Peoples’ Army (NPA) rebels that died after they clashed with government troops in Makilala, North Cotabato on Monday were already identified by their relatives, a police official said.Chief Inspector Johnny Rick Medel, chief of the Makilala Police, identified the slain suspected rebels as Raymart Rusiana, 25, of Makilala and Armand Mendoza, 39, of Barangay Nuling, Lebak in Sultan Kudarat.Rusiana and Mendoza were identified by a certain Renato Rusiana, also a resident of Makilala town.Raymart is Renato’s step son, according to reports from Ma
